Transaction 5382a9fe0880afe632fa619b089573a6b5ee5fc52e1e6c666da8a49dfa530b54
1 Input
1 Output
-
5382a9fe0880afe632fa619b089573a6b5ee5fc52e1e6c666da8a49dfa530b54:0
- value
- 101591769
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c034f90e3d7835ea4bc46146baf4a15f02ea1e9e OP_EQUAL
- address
- 3KDK7zfLtjQjSGZJt1qaMUykCubS4uqrq6